Just getting away from blinking monitors and looking at a bit of reality for a few hours is a real cure for many ills. The pain that bugs me most is my heels. After about 3 hours in the kayak (whether or not I take long breaks) my heels really begin to ache. I paddled 15 NM on Saturday (Tomales Bay, CA) and towed a tired paddler for over a mile and my heels hurt, not my arms or shoulders.
